Twitter Sentiment Pipelines NLP Tools

End-to-end real-time data pipelines for collecting, processing, and analyzing Twitter/social media data with sentiment analysis. Includes streaming architectures (Kafka, Spark), ETL workflows, and dashboard visualization. Does NOT include standalone sentiment analysis tools, general social media mining without real-time components, or non-Twitter social platforms as primary focus.

There are 54 twitter sentiment pipelines tools tracked. 1 score above 50 (established tier). The highest-rated is 666ghj/BettaFish at 60/100 with 39,455 stars.

Get all 54 projects as JSON

curl "https://pt-edge.onrender.com/api/v1/datasets/quality?domain=nlp&subcategory=twitter-sentiment-pipelines&limit=20"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.

# Tool Score Tier
1 666ghj/BettaFish

微舆:人人可用的多Agent舆情分析助手,打破信息茧房,还原舆情原貌,预测未来走向,辅助决策!从0实现,不依赖任何框架。

60
Established
2 hrwhisper/twitterDataMining

Twitter数据挖掘及其可视化

49
Emerging
3 vspiewak/twitter-sentiment-analysis

Streaming tweets with spark, language detection & sentiment analysis,...

48
Emerging
4 HUANGZHIHAO1994/weibo-analysis-and-visualization

使用python抓取微博数据并对微博文本分析和可视化,LDA(树图)、关系图、词云、时间趋势(折线图)、热度地图、词典情感分析(饼图和3D柱状图)、词向量...

48
Emerging
5 r05323028/eyes

Public Opinion Mining System of Taiwanese Forums

43
Emerging
6 bonzanini/Book-SocialMediaMiningPython

Companion code for the book "Mastering Social Media Mining with Python"

43
Emerging
7 zer0Percent/ToKillATweetingBird

A Twitter scraper to retrieve tweets and users from X (formerly Twitter)...

43
Emerging
8 dylanjcastillo/twitter-sentiment-tracker

Dash app for classifying tweets in real-time

41
Emerging
9 lucasjinreal/weibo_terminator_workflow

Update Version of weibo_terminator, This is Workflow Version aim at Get Job Done!

41
Emerging
10 caciitg/UTrack

UTrack analyses the user's tweets and finds the level of Loneliness, Stress...

38
Emerging
11 FernandaOchoa/ThreadsAPI

Unofficial API for collecting user profiles in python, and scripts to...

36
Emerging
12 Lan-ce-lot/weibo-opinion-analysis

针对微博平台的微博文本数据进行舆情分析项目,内容有微博爬虫、LDA主题分析和情感分析

33
Emerging
13 KANSADWALA/Sentiment-Analysis-of-Social-Media

A desktop app for collecting, analyzing, and visualizing data from X...

31
Emerging
14 AliAbdelaal/twitter-dash

A simple twitter dashboard

31
Emerging
15 joyce-lin/Project_Twitter_NLP

Building Event Extraction and Trending Framework for Twitter

30
Emerging
16 newrelic-experimental/newrelic-social-listening-service-nodejs

nodejs app listening to social media APIs (currently Twitter supported)...

29
Experimental
17 aimaster-dev/twitter-analysis-app

This web app recommends trending movies and songs by analyzing real-time...

29
Experimental
18 Ruqyai/Data-Engineering-Course

A data engineering course that focuses on how to create a real-time Twitter...

29
Experimental
19 COS301-SE-2023/Domain-Pulse-A-Sentiment-Analysis-Platform

Ctrl Alt Defeat - Domain Pulse - Domain Pulse is the ultimate sentiment...

27
Experimental
20 Hamiz305/dspy-tweet-optimizer

🤖 Optimize your tweets with AI, leveraging a hill-climbing algorithm for...

22
Experimental
21 venkat-0706/Social-Media-Analysis

Clean & analyze social media data with Python. Explore trends, sentiments, &...

22
Experimental
22 mdh266/TwitterSentimentAnalysis

Twitter Sentiment Analysis using Spark, MongoDB, and Google Cloud

22
Experimental
23 jmoussa/go-sentitweet

CLI Application holding a sentiment analysis data (Twitter tweets) pipeline...

21
Experimental
24 georgezouq/awosome-ai-in-social-media

💻 Collect those AI & Bot use in social media...

21
Experimental
25 abrowne2/StreamFeel

Twitch chat analytics; filter garbage, see what people are feeling, and more...

20
Experimental
26 george07-t/Social-Media-Data-Mining-and-Analysis

Extract and analyze user comments from Facebook and YouTube to uncover...

19
Experimental
27 AmZzPYJS/InPoDa-Social-Data-Analysis

Simulation d'une pipeline de données d'un réseau social, avec analyse et...

19
Experimental
28 ichalkiad/PyMstdnCollect

A Python package for social science research data collection with Mastodon's...

19
Experimental
29 Leundai/twanalyze

MLH Fellowship Twitter Analysis

19
Experimental
30 nico1008/TwitchBigBrother

Twitch chat sentiment anylizer

18
Experimental
31 JP040/tweetrace

Small data pipeline project to stream tweets, analyze their underlying...

18
Experimental
32 adetunjii/jobtweets-v2

Find real time job tweets

18
Experimental
33 saidimu/blackandwhite

Black & White: conservative and liberal twitter, side by side.

18
Experimental
34 izhx/crowd-OEI

[ACL 22] Identifying Chinese Opinion Expressions with Extremely-Noisy...

18
Experimental
35 ojas-chaturvedi/NLP-Gun-Legislation

Legislative Narratives on Gun Control in the United States: A Sentiment...

17
Experimental
36 TakumiSeo/FlamingAnalysis

Observe Tweet via Twitter API

17
Experimental
37 Renalan/social-media-sentiment-dashboard

End-to-end sentiment analysis and influence mapping dashboard using public...

15
Experimental
38 sunehera/cannabis-health-outcomes-analysis

Exploratory analysis and predictive modeling of medical vs recreational ...

14
Experimental
39 shahpari2kht/social_media_analyzer

Social Media Analyzer An advanced tool for monitoring, analyzing, and...

14
Experimental
40 nassidev11/public-opinion-api

🌐 Access real-time public opinion data and sentiment analysis through a...

14
Experimental
41 INESCTEC/Tweet2Story

Repository for the Tweet2Story framework for the extraction of narratives...

13
Experimental
42 AstraBert/bluesky-profile-sentiment-analysis

Analyse emotions from the latest posts of any BlueSky user

12
Experimental
43 Twitter-Analytics/trendz-insights

Data Driven Sentiment Insight into Twitter(X) Trends | Kafka | Spark | Spark...

12
Experimental
44 sferez/Twitter_Toolbox

Complete Toolbox for Scraping, Streaming, Interact with API, Cleaning,...

12
Experimental
45 inhaltone/132DOW

Data scraping and Sentiment analysis in 12K articles collected during 132...

11
Experimental
46 shivatejapecheti/Twitter-Live-Feed-Analysis-and-Streaming-for-Movies

Bigdata Analysis Project

11
Experimental
47 vojay-dev/flitch

Let's learn about Apache Flink and sentiment analysis by building a...

11
Experimental
48 INESCTEC/Tweet2Story-demo

Repository that contains the demo for the web app of the Tweet2Story framework.

11
Experimental
49 akaiHuang/brand-sentiment-dashboard

Dashboard for real-time brand sentiment and consumer insights using...

11
Experimental
50 aryansh3lke/trendscope

An AI tool to gain insight into X (Twitter) trends through web-scraping,...

11
Experimental
51 Henry-Ak/Real-time-Twitter-Sentiment-Analysis

Real-time sentiment analysis of Nigerian music tweets using Python, NLP,...

11
Experimental
52 chgibb/reimagined-pancake

Twitter scraper and natural language processing platform

11
Experimental
53 shahriar-rahman/Twitter-Sentiment-Analysis

An automated application, capable of sifting through user's tweets to...

10
Experimental
54 caleb-sideras/Tweetailyze

FastAPI backend for Tweetailyze, a web app that performs Twitter account...

10
Experimental